What is expected of a research assistant?

While a research assistant is expected to contribute in many ways to the research project, typical responsibilities include the following: Conduct literature reviews. Collect and analyze data. Prepare materials for submission to granting agencies and foundations.

What are the duties of a research assistant?

Research Assistant Responsibilities:Prepare interview questions and summarize results.Perform literature reviews.Conduct research and summarize findings.Respond to emails relating to research.Attend project meetings.Update website content.Prepare progress reports.

What is the difference between research assistant and technician?

Yeah, just semantics, but generally a lab technician is expected to have technical proficiency while a research assistant is expected to be involved in the actual research and producing their own ideas.
